Рекомендуемая литература Основная литература
Гордеев А. В Операционные системы. - СПб.: Питер, 2007. – 416 с.
Олифер В.Г, Олифер И. А. Сетевые операционные системы. - СПб.: Питер, 2002. – 544 с.
Партыка Т. Л., Попов И. И. Операционные системы, среды и оболочки. Учебное пособие. – М.: ФОРУМ: ИНФРА-М, 2004. – 400 с.
Робачевский А.М. Операционная система UNIX.- СПб.: БХВ - Санкт-Петербург, 2002. – 528с.
Спиридонов Э.С., Клыков М.С. Операционные системы. Учебник – М.: ЛИБРОКОМ, 2010. – 352 с.
Спиридонов Э.С., Клыков М.С. Практикум по операционные системы – М.: ЛИБРОКОМ, 2010. – 328 с.
Таненбаум Э. Современные операционные системы. 3-ие изд. – СПб.: Питер, 2010. – 1120 с.
Дополнительная литература
Карпов В. Е., Коньков К. А. Основы операционных систем. Учебное пособие. – М.: ИНТУИТ.РУ «Интернет-УИТ», 2005. – 536 с.
Таненбаум Э., Вудхалл А. Операционные системы. Разработка и реализация. Классика CS. 3-ие изд. – СПб.: Питер, 2007. – 704 с.
Головина О.С., Кондратьев В.К. Операционные системы и оболочки. /Моск. гос. ун-т экономики, статистики и информатики. – М., 2002. – 108 с.
Ресурсы Интернета:
http://education.aspu.ru/view.php?olif=index
http://ignatova-e-n.narod.ru/mop/zag0.html
http://ru.wikipedia.org/wiki/
http://www.studfiles.ru/dir/cat32/subj91/file11182/view113578.html
http://sait.tti.sfedu.ru/electro_book/OS/OS/index.html#t000000
http://www.emanual.ru/cat/4/
http://www.infocity.kiev.ua
Характеристика и описание заданий для самостоятельной работы Раздел 1. Общие понятия об операционных системах и средах
Задание для самостоятельной работы:
Составить презентацию по теме «Оценивание ОС Windows по критериям»
Содержание презентации:
Титульный слайд.
ОС Windows – краткая характеристика;
Оценивание ОС Windows на надежность, эффективность, удобство пользования ОС, масштабируемость, способность к развитию, мобильность.
Литература.
Литература:
Спиридонов Э.С., Клыков М.С. «Операционные системы»;
www.macvspc.ru/files/os-comparison.pdf
http://www.osp.ru/os/2006/06/2700569/
http://vvy.me/gosi/os/66.html
http://www.coolreferat.com/Операционные_системы_5
Выполнить домашнюю контрольную работу по теме «Общие понятия ОС»
Дать полный развернутый ответ на теоретические вопросы:
1 вариант
Составные части программного обеспечения вычислительной системы.
Типы операционных систем, отличающихся по мощности аппаратных средств.
Главный критерий оценивания ОС.
Первое поколение развития вычислительны систем.
Функции операционных систем.
2 вариант
Назначение уровня микроархитектуры аппаратных средств.
Типы операционных систем, отличающихся по числу одновременно выполняемых задач.
Основные критерии оценивания ОС.
Второе поколение развития вычислительны систем.
Обеспечение интерфейса пользователя операционной системой.
3 вариант
Запишите определение операционной системы.
Перечислите типы операционных систем, отличающихся по типу используемых ресурсов.
Распишите требования к эффективности ОС.
Распишите третье поколение развития вычислительны систем.
Обслуживание компьютера.
4 вариант
Запишите назначения операционных систем.
Перечислите типы операционных систем, отличающихся по выполняемым функциям.
Распишите требования к масштабируемости ОС.
Распишите четвертое поколение развития вычислительны систем.
Обслуживание файловой структуры.
5 вариант
Запишите определение вычислительной системы.
Перечислите типы операционных систем, отличающихся по типу доступа пользователя к ЭВМ.
Распишите требования к мобильности ОС.
Распишите период развития пакетных ОС.
Обеспечение автоматического запуска.
Литература:
конспект лекций;
Гордеев «Операционные системы»;
Спиридонов Э.С., Клыков М.С. «Операционные системы»;
http://gendocs.ru/v22313/сравнительная_характеристика_операционных_систем_семейства_windows
http://www.coolreferat.com/Операционные_системы_5
Раздел 2. Управление устройствами
Задание для самостоятельной работы:
Подготовить реферат по теме «Периферийные устройства и их виды»
Содержание реферата:
введение;
назначение периферийных устройств;
группы периферийных устройств;
периферийные устройства ввода информации (схема);
периферийные устройства вывода информации схема);
периферийные устройства передачи информации (таблица);
периферийные устройства хранения информации (схема);
заключение;
литература
Литература:
Гордеев «Операционные системы»;
Михеева «Информационные технологии в профессиональной деятельности»;
Спиридонов Э.С., Клыков М.С. «Операционные системы»;
http://gendocs.ru/v22313/сравнительная_характеристика_операционных_систем_семейства_windows
Гордеев «Операционные системы»;
Спиридонов Э.С., Клыков М.С. «Операционные системы»;
http://www.coolreferat.com/Операционные_системы_5
http://ru.wikipedia.org/wiki/
Подготовить доклад по теме «Диспетчеризация прерываний в ОС»
План доклада:
понятие «прерывание»;
механизм прерываний;
диспетчеризация и приоритезация прерываний;
функции централизованного диспетчера прерываний;
Литература:
http://education.aspu.ru/view.php?olif=gl4
http://gendocs.ru/лекции_по_курсу_операционные_системы_и_среды?page=2
Составить презентацию по теме «Базовая система ввода/вывода (BIOS)»
Содержание презентации:
титульный слайд;
понятие «базовая система ввода-вывода»;
структура BIOS;
назначение BIOS материнской платы:
инициализация и проверка работоспособности аппаратуры;
загрузка операционной системы
утилиты, доступные без загрузки ОС;
простейший драйвер;
конфигурирование оборудования;
Опции BIOS Setup
Литература
Литература:
Гордеев «Операционные системы»;
Спиридонов Э.С., Клыков М.С. «Операционные системы»;
http://ru.wikipedia.org/wiki/BIOS
http://books.ignix.ru/HARDWARE/BIOS/Chap05.pdf
Составить таблицу для сравнения способов организации ввода/вывода
Признаки для сравнения:
краткая характеристика;
алгоритм ввода;
алгоритм вывода;
активное и пассивное ожидание;
Литература:
Гордеев «Операционные системы»;
Спиридонов Э.С., Клыков М.С. «Операционные системы»;
http://www.coolreferat.com/Операционные_системы_5
Составить схему функционирования кэш-памяти
Схема должна содержать связи между источником запросов к основной памяти, кэш-памятью и основной памятью.
Литература:
Спиридонов Э.С., Клыков М.С. «Операционные системы»;
http://ru.wikipedia.org/wiki/
http://education.aspu.ru/view.php?olif=gl5
Подготовить доклад по теме «Пакетные файлы в MS-DOS»
План доклада:
понятие «пакетный файл»;
применение;
основные команды и операторы пакетных файлов;
примеры пакетных файлов;
Литература:
Гордеев «Операционные системы»;
http://ru.wikipedia.org/wiki/
http://gor.h1.ru/15bt1/ebook_1590/theory/part2.htm
http://vvy.me/gosi/os/25.html
Составить таблицу для сравнения управления устройств в различных ОС
Признаки для сравнения:
управление устройствами как внешним файлом;
драйвера устройств;
интерфейсы устройств;
диспетчер устройств;
запоминающее устройство
Литература:
Гордеев «Операционные системы»;
http://bezopasnik.org/unix/dok/FreeBSD/OS_Unix/15.htm
http://www.coolreferat.com/Операционные_системы_5
http://vvy.me/gosi/os/69.html
Раздел 3. Управление данными
Задание для самостоятельной работы:
Составить презентацию по теме «Защита данных»
Содержание презентации:
Введение
Угрозы безопасности операционным системам
Классификация угроз безопасности
Типичные атаки на операционную систему
Общие вопросы защиты в операционных системах
Принципы проектирования защищенных систем
Понятие защищенной операционной системы
Подходы к созданию защищенных операционных систем
Административные меры защиты
Типовая архитектура подсистемы защиты операционной системы
Основные функции подсистемы защиты ОС
Разграничение доступа к объектам ОС
Идентификация и аутентификация
Защита в операционной системе UNIX
Защита в операционной системе Windows NT
Заключение
Литература
Литература:
Гордеев «Операционные системы»;
Спиридонов Э.С., Клыков М.С. «Операционные системы»;
http://ru.wikipedia.org/wiki/
http://sdb.su/informatika/567-zashhita-v-operacionnyx-sistemax.html
http://www.osp.ru/pcworld/2004/11/169205/
http://www.coolreferat.com/Безопасность_операционных_систем
Подготовить доклад по теме «Логическая и физическая организация файлов»
План доклада:
понятия «файл» и «файловая система»;
неструктурированный файл;
структурированный файл;
логическая организация файла;
физическая организация файла
Литература:
Гордеев «Операционные системы»;
Спиридонов Э.С., Клыков М.С. «Операционные системы»;
http://citforum.ru/operating_systems/sos/glava_10.shtml
http://khpi-iip.mipk.kharkiv.edu/library/spo/book/i_g07.html
http://www.myshared.ru/slide/61909/
Составить таблицу для сравнения файловых систем FAT16, FAT32 и NTFS
Признаки для сравнения:
создатель;
дата представления;
родная ОС или платформа;
максимальная длина имени файла;
допустимые символы в названиях;
максимальный размер файла;
совместимость с гибкими дисками;
несколько дисков на одном томе;
безопасность на уровне файлов и каталогов;
Литература:
Гордеев «Операционные системы»;
http://ru.wikipedia.org/wiki/
http://www.windxp.com.ru/sistem2.htm
Раздел 4. Управление процессами
Задание для самостоятельной работы:
Составить презентацию по теме «Программы управления процессами» (на выбор)
Содержание презентации:
титульный слайд;
характеристика программы (название, дата выпуска, создатель, поддерживаемые ОС);
возможности программы;
достоинства;
недостатки;
литература
Литература:
Гордеев «Операционные системы»;
Спиридонов Э.С., Клыков М.С. «Операционные системы»;
http://www.coolreferat.com/Операционные_системы_5
http://xtrems.in/load/soft/process_hacker_v_2_20/1-1-0-7261
http://ru.wikipedia.org/wiki/Process_Lasso
Подготовить реферат по теме «Проблемы взаимодействия процессов»
Содержание реферата:
введение;
изоляция процессов и их взаимодействие;
проблема взаимного исключения процессов;
двоичные семафоры Дейкстры;
средства взаимодействия процессов:
целочисленные семафоры;
семафоры с множественным ожиданием;
сигналы;
сообщения;
общая память;
программные каналы;
проблема тупиков;
заключение;
литература
Литература:
Гордеев «Операционные системы»;
Спиридонов Э.С., Клыков М.С. «Операционные системы»;
http://www.coolreferat.com/Операционные_системы_5
http://www.avinout.com/index.html
http://parallel.ru/krukov/lec2.html
http://wiki.auditory.ru/Курс_ОС:_Межпроцессное_взаимодействие
Выполнить домашнюю контрольную работу по теме «Управление процессами»
Дать полный развернутый ответ на теоретические вопросы:
1 вариант (для сильных студентов)
Запишите определение процесса.
Запишите назначение регистров данных и их состав.
Распишите виды процессов по способу достижения конечного результата обработки информации.
Запишите определение ресурса и его классификацию по реальности существования.
Запишите характеристики процесса.
Сравнение управления процессами в ОС Windows, MS-DOS, Unix.
2 вариант
Перечислите параметры, связанные с процессами.
Запишите назначение адресных регистров и их типы.
Распишите виды процессов по времени существования друг относительно друга.
Запишите определение ресурса и его классификацию по активности.
Перечислите информацию, которую хранит таблица процессов.
3 вариант
Запишите определение регистра.
Запишите определение стека и как он функционирует.
Распишите виды процессов по связности.
Запишите определение ресурса и его классификацию по времени существования.
Запишите состояния процесса.
Литература:
Гордеев «Операционные системы»;
Спиридонов Э.С., Клыков М.С. «Операционные системы»;
http://www.coolreferat.com/Операционные_системы_5
http://www.avinout.com/index.html
Раздел 5. Управление памятью
Задание для самостоятельной работы:
Подготовить доклад по теме «Классификация запоминающих устройств»
План доклада:
понятие «запоминающие устройства»;
классификация запоминающих устройств по месту расположению (схема);
классификация запоминающих устройств по возможностям записи и перезаписи;
классификация запоминающих устройств по энергозависимости;
классификация запоминающих устройств по виду физического носителя (схема);
классификация запоминающих устройств по назначению и организации (схема);
Литература:
Гордеев «Операционные системы»;
Спиридонов Э.С., Клыков М.С. «Операционные системы»;
http://www.avinout.com/index.html
http://ru.wikipedia.org/wiki/
http://www.ord.com.ru/files/book3/p12.html
Составить презентацию по теме «Способы преобразования адресов»
Содержание презентации:
титульный слайд;
назначение преобразования адресов;
статистическое преобразование адресов;
динамическое преобразование адресов;
литература
Литература:
Гордеев «Операционные системы»;
Спиридонов Э.С., Клыков М.С. «Операционные системы»;
http://www.avinout.com/index.html
http://citforum.ru/operating_systems/sos/glava_7.shtml
http://education.aspu.ru/view.php?olif=gl5
Подготовить реферат по теме «Программы-архиваторы»
Содержание реферата:
введение;
основные понятия архивации данных;
назначение программ-архиваторов;
рейтинг популярности архиваторов;
архиватор WinRAR (краткая характеристика, достоинства и недостатки);
архиватор WinZip (краткая характеристика, достоинства и недостатки);
архиватор 7-Zip (краткая характеристика, достоинства и недостатки);
архиватор …
заключение;
литература;
Литература:
Гордеев «Операционные системы»;
http://ru.wikipedia.org/wiki/
http://referat.ru/referats/view/15147
http://anokalintik.ru/luchshie-arxivatory.html
http://biblprog.org.ua/ru/file_archivers/
Составить таблицу для сравнения операционной оболочки и файлового менеджера
Признаки для сравнения:
назначение;
командный интерпретатор;
графические оболочки для OC Windows;
команды, выполняемые программой;
примеры программ;
Литература:
Гордеев «Операционные системы»;
http://ru.wikipedia.org/wiki/
http://mif.vspu.ru/books/os-tutorial/ooc_nc.htm
http://yourlib.net/content/view/12767/151/
http://mif.vspu.ru/books/os-tutorial/ooc_nc.htm
http://www.softhome.ru/articles/filemanager_top/
Подготовить реферат по теме «Восстановление ОС»
Содержание реферата:
введение;
способы восстановления ОС;
Восстановление системы Windows XP;
Восстановление системы Windows Vista/Windows 7;
Восстановление данных после переустановки Windows;
Восстановление системы Linux;
Восстановление системы Mac OS;
заключение;
литература
Литература:
Гордеев «Операционные системы»;
Спиридонов Э.С., Клыков М.С. «Операционные системы»;
http://www.avinout.com/index.html
http://www.lab-hdd.ru/vosstanovlenie_dannyh_posle_pereustanovki_windows.html
http://www.windxp.com.ru/system.htm
|